Taipei – Taiwan Broadband Communications (TBC) has launched a new remote digital video recording feature. TBC is the first operator in Taiwan to launch DVR recording via the mobile phone. The easy-to-use feature allows TBC customers to use their mobile phones to activate the recording function in their home DVRs anytime of day, from anywhere in the world. All subscribers need to do is to send a short message (sms) to TBC’s designated remote recording number with the channel number, recording date, time and duration. Just one simple step, without any additional costs beyond standard sms charges. TBC’s digital service comprises more than 30 additional channels, including three HD channels. It also simulcasts some 70 popular analogue channels on this platform, as well as provides 30 audio channels and a suite of applications including the electronic programme guide, a video mosaic, a weather and almanac portal and TV games.
